This full-time position is located at our International Clinic, which is part of the Center for Global Health & Healing (CGHH) program. The selected candidate will take on a leadership role as Medical Director, focusing on the healthcare needs of families and individuals who have recently settled in our community through refugee resettlement and various immigration pathways.
The International Clinic is dedicated to delivering respectful, trauma-informed, culturally sensitive, and equitable care to all families in the Treasure Valley. We serve a diverse patient population from around the world and employ various programs to minimize barriers to care. These initiatives include home visits, collaboration with the local CARE Clinic (ObGyn), community interpreter services, and partnerships with numerous community organizations. Our providers are deeply committed to enhancing the quality and accessibility of medical services for vulnerable populations. The clinic adopts an integrative care model, working closely with interpreters, social workers, health advisors, and resettlement agencies to ensure continuity of care for these communities.
The International Clinic is conveniently situated near our regional medical center, with additional services available at this location, including Ob-Gyn, Travel Medicine, and Civil Surgeon services.
